1

おはようございます、

Geotools で読み取った GeoTiff データから Google マップ オーバーレイを作成したいと考えています。私は Geotools を初めて使用し、このフレームワークでマップ タイルを作成する方法に関するドキュメントを見つけることができませんでした。そのような可能性やプラグインを知っていますか?それとも、画像を手動で並べて表示するのは簡単ですか?

編集: 画像ピラミッドを構築するための PyramidBuilder があることを理解しました。現在、タイルを Google マップのタイルに揃えるという問題があります。

この問題について何らかの経験や直感を持っている人がいる場合は、それを聞いてうれしいです:)

ありがとう!パトリック

4

1 に答える 1

1

あなたは頑張りすぎています。GeoServer (GeoTools を使用して構築) をインストールすると、データを Google マップ オーバーレイの KML として提供できます。GeoTools に飛び込んで、その KML クラスを確認できます。しかし人生は短い。

GeoTools が提供するものに答えるには:

    Encoder encoder = new Encoder(new KMLConfiguration());
    encoder.setIndenting(true);
    encoder.encode(features, KML.kml, outputstream );

これを kml のドキュメントに追加します。

于 2011-04-09T03:52:06.953 に答える